Dell Inspiron 6000 Extended Desktop display function not working.

by jessica.funk . Updated 18 years, 6 months ago

A few months ago my laptop screen went black in the middle of a movie. Now it is visible during boot sequence, but stays black after that. I hooked up an external monitor and all was working well until the other day when I clicked the Extended Desktop option in the Graphics Properties section. Now my external monitor is black too. I can see my mouse pointer, but Ctrl+Alt+Del doesn’t work, right-click doesn’t work (it just beeps). I’ve tried restarting and going to safe mode, but it won’t do that either. I need my display back. What can I do to enable my external monitor again and disable the extended desktop display option?

P.S. : I’m running Windows XP.
